'Hide and Seek,' 'The Flu' top Korean box office

By JONATHAN HICAP, Manila Bulletin
Thriller "Hide and Seek" and the drama "The Flu" topped the box office in Korea, earning a combined total of 30,817,723,000 won (about P1.2 billion) since the two films opened last Aug. 14.
As of Aug. 19, "Hide and Seek," stars Son Hyeon-joo, Moon Jeong-hee and Jeon Mi-seon, has grossed a total of 16.85 billion won (about P658.35 million) as of Aug. 19 to top the box office.

9 Korean films vie for Oscar entry

By JONATHAN HICAP, Manila Bulletin
Nine Korean films have been selected to compete for the country's entry to the Oscars next year, according to the Korean Film Council (KOFIC).
One entry will be chosen among the nine as South Korea's entry to the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film.
